Sleek design and minimalistic branding create an upscale and inviting atmosphere with perfect lighting and beautiful wall art. Spacious interior suits families, large parties, or intimate dinners with a calm, non-flashy vibe. Sake cocktails and exceptional hand rolls stand out alongside fusion dishes and quality grill options.

Atmosphere suits families and large parties well with a variety of food options that satisfy both kids and adults. Kids can enjoy friendly menu choices and a special yuzu lemonade.

The space has a cool, relaxed vibe with stylish decor that suits sushi lovers. It delivers a high-quality, satisfying meal in a setting that feels fresh and inviting.

Restaurant offers an immersive One Piece theme with character-themed decor and staff in costume creating a lively, fan-focused atmosphere. Space is small and cozy with limited seating and photo spots throughout. Merchandise and themed food add to the engaging experience.

Extremely kid friendly with a fun vibe for fans of the show. Kids enjoy the meat platter, chicken sandwich, and drinks during celebrations like birthdays.

The cafe features a themed interior that offers great photo opportunities. Merchandise includes a few shirts and a tote bag, plus gum gum fruit pins and keychains.

Compact space balances spacious seating with a modern Yakiniku vibe and steampunk decor. Atmosphere stays fun and energetic without overwhelming noise or smoke. Self-serve unlimited drinks and ice cream add a unique touch to the lively dining experience.

Staff show patience with kids and create a comfortable atmosphere for families. The ice served is a hit with children, though the ice cream bar has been removed without replacement.

Knowledgeable and friendly service stands out, especially from servers like Troy. The atmosphere feels comforting and cool, paired with great food and attentive service.

Long alley lined with stores and colorful crafts creates a traditional Mexican market atmosphere. Live music and dancing fill the air, offering a joyful community vibe with authentic cultural experiences. Adobe house museum and vibrant decorations add a historical and festive feel to the space.

Kid-friendly activities include a kiosk with many options for children. Nearby museums offer educational visits. Kids enjoy exploring the cultural atmosphere and picking up small souvenirs like piggy banks.

Village-like setting offers many cool shops with gadgets, hats, ponchos, toys, shoes, belts, and glass ornaments. Touring the Avila Adobe house adds a unique historical touch to the visit.

Rooftop bar with a breathtaking cityscape view and live music that enhances a relaxed, quiet atmosphere. The space feels crowded, requiring reservations due to limited capacity. Cocktails stand out as a distinctive feature complementing the setting.

Brunch hours offer a kids-friendly menu with options like Little Bunny Foo Foo that kids enjoy. Both children find the food appealing and have positive dining experiences.

Paintings of naked ladies over the bar and cool chandeliers set a unique vibe inside the century-old building. The rooftop offers a view that stands out as beyond cool.
